WebNov 8, 2024 · Although the male frequently delivers her some of the materials, the female constructs the nest. Female robins lay the eggs and incubate them in the nest. American robins reproduce in the spring after returning from their winter range. From April through July, the breeding season is in full swing. WebJul 28, 2024 · Female robins pick nesting sites tucked away in thickets or unexposed tree branches, but sometimes they nest on the ground or atop outdoor light fixtures, too. The birds use pieces of straw, twigs, and dry leaves to build cup-shaped nests, and add moss, mud, and sometimes feathers to mend and line the interiors. 8.) The female builds the cup-like nest with mud as its … dr colbert hormone health zoneWebThe male and the female are similar, but the female tends to be duller than the male, with a brown tint to the head, brown upperparts, and less-bright underparts. The juvenile is paler in color than the adult male and has dark spots on its breast and whitish wing coverts.
